1994-240 - . 0 RESOLUTION NO. 94- 24 CONCERNING THE PRE- EWTION OF HOME RULE AUTHORITY PROPOSED BY AMENDMENT 2 TO SENATE BILL 1168 WHEREAS, the Village of Buffalo Grove is currently engaged in a community dialogue about the issue of gun control; and, WHEREAS, two public meetings on this topic were attended by over 150 Buffalo Grove residents demonstrating a broad community interest; and, WHEREAS, the Village Board has yet to conclude its deliberations on whether or not, or to what extent, if any, will the Village ban the possession or sales of firearms; and, WHEREAS, legislation currently considered by the Illinois General Assembly, specifically Amendment 2 to Senate Bill 1168, pre -empts Home Rule authority to regulate the acquisition, possession and transfer of firearms; and, WHEREAS, the Buffalo Grove President and Board of Trustees in spite of its diverse opinions regarding hand gun control is in unanimous agreement that Amendment 2 to Senate Bill 1168 would erode local control on this issue. In light of the hearings held in our community, the Village Board agrees the issue is within the purview of local officials. TH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ED, by the President and Board of Trustees of the Village of Buffalo Grove, Cook and Lake Counties, Illinois that the Village Board vigorously opposes any pre - emption of Home Rule authority and hence opposes Amendment 2 to Senate Bill 1168; and, B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ED, that the Village's objection to this Amendment should not be construed as an opinion on the objective of Senate Bill 1168 but solely expresses a concern about the diminution of Home Rule authority.
